Arctic Shores assessments are game tests, also called Arctic Shores task-based assessments, used by employers to measure your fit for a role and the company by assessing behaviours and skills.
Arctic Shores games are offered in different assessment applications such as Skyrise City, Pinnacle Valley, Cosmic Cadet, and Firefly Freedom. These assessment apps consist of a combination of the following Arctic Shores game based assessments:
Good to know: The Arctic Shores Skyrise City assessment contains all 9 games while the Arctic Shores Pinnacle Valley assessment contains just the Balloon, Face, Arrow Directions, Security Door, Team Selling, and Sequence games.
Let’s discuss each of the main Arctic Shores games in detail.
The Arctic Shores arrows game requires you to identify what direction the central arrow is pointing disregarding the direction of the surrounding arrows. This game takes 2 minutes to complete and 85 arrows to identify.
Good to know: This game is also called the Arctic Shores direction game.

Another key Arctic Shores game is the Balloon game. Let’s find out more below!
The Arctic Shores balloon game involves you pumping balloons to get money which you can bank at any time. If the balloon pops before you bank the money, you lose all your money and move on to the next balloon.
This Arctic Shores balance game measures your risk appetite with 45 balloons. It collects data points to assess the risks you are willing to take before and after banking your money.

As well as the Balloon game, Arctic Shores also provides the Tickets game. Find out the details below.
The Arctic Shores tickets game asks you to organise 80 tickets into the correct category according to the number or shape. Sounds easy? Remember, you’ll only have 2 minutes to organise all the tickets!

As well as your attention, Arctic Shores also assesses your memory in the Sequence game. Read on for more details!
The Arctic Shores sequence game, also known as the Arctic Shores leaflets game, is a concentration task that requires you to remember the exact way a set of tiles or stamps light up and repeat the same sequence.
This Arctic Shores task-based assessment measures your memory skills.

In addition to the memory and attention games, Arctic Shores also assesses your emotional intelligence with the Emotions game. Find out more below!
The Arctic Shores emotions game will require you to identify what emotion is displayed in an image based on facial expressions. This game has 50 rounds and has a time limit of 3 minutes.
The Arctic Shores facial expressions game measures your emotional intelligence and level of emotional recognition.

Another top Arctic Shores games is the Team Selling game. Keep reading as we dive into this game!
The Arctic Shores team selling game challenges you to navigate whether to set a high or low price for your product, with the outcome depending on your team’s and the opposing team’s decision. The Arctic Shores team game has 12 rounds.

Another Arctic Shores game you may face is the Power Generator game. Read on to discover more!
The Arctic Shores power generator game will involve you trying to produce power by clicking buttons. However, the generators may increase or drain restored power with every click, so you have to deduce the pattern of the power generators.

An Arctic Shores game you may also expect is the Security Door game. Check out the details below.
The Arctic Shores security game asks you to stop the rotating dial on the correct number to form the passcode for the door. This game has up to 15 rounds and takes about 15 minutes to complete.
The Arctic Shores lock game measures your focus and reaction time.

Another game from Arctic Shores you can expect is the Patterns game. Don’t miss as we delve into what this involves.
The Arctic Shores patterns game is a gamified logical reasoning test. It requires you to identify the next pattern in a sequence containing items and symbols in a shape.
The Arctic Shores patterns game measures your logical reasoning and ability to deduce patterns in a sequence.
